Caravan finance is a type of loan arrangement which, as the name suggests, can be taken out to finance the purchase of a caravan. Caravan finance is usually provided by caravan dealers and manufacturers directly, or through a third-party finance provider such as a bank or building society. With a caravan finance loan, you can spread the cost of your caravan over several years and make the purchase more manageable. The type of caravan finance available will depend on the lender and the borrower's financial situation. Most caravan finance loans are secured against the caravan, and the borrower will need to make regular payments to the lender. The repayment terms of the loan and the interest rate charged will depend on the lender and the borrower's financial situation.

How to get the best deal on caravan finance

 
When taking out caravan finance, it’s important to make sure you get the best deal possible. To start, take some time to compare different lenders and their loan offerings. This can include comparing the interest rate, fees, repayment terms and any extra features. Next, it’s important to do your research on the caravan you are looking to purchase. Make sure to weigh up all of your options, as there are often different models and features you could choose from. This can help ensure that you get the most suitable caravan for your needs and that you don’t pay over the odds for it. Finally, it’s important to ensure you can meet the loan repayments before you commit to any loan. Consider the total cost of the loan and make sure you can cover the monthly repayments over the course of the loan’s term.

The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C) has deregistered auditor David Makowa, previously of DM Advisory Services, due to his role in the downfall of financial advice firm Brite Advisers. This decision follows Makowa's acceptance of a court-enforceable undertaking in which he agreed to surrender his auditor registration permanently, pledging never to re-apply. - read more

The Australian Prudential Regulation Authority (APRA) has released pivotal updates to the Prudential Practice Guide APG 223 and Reporting Standard ARS 223.0, focusing on how Authorised Deposit-taking Institutions (ADIs) should integrate Higher Education Loan Program (HELP) debt into home loan evaluations. The changes are aimed at enhancing regulatory clarity and acknowledging the individual circumstances of borrowers, including the nuances of their HELP debts, without compromising prudent lending practices. - read more
